Our positions:
Software Design Engineer (SDE): Are you proficient in C and C++? Would you like developing algorithms and writing code to be the core part of your job? You're the keeper of the code. The cornerstone of product development, an SDE puts all their technical talents and creativity to the test by writing code, constructing data structures and algorithms as well as working closely with the Program Manager to define and prioritize product features.
Skill Set: C/C++/C#; problem solving; creativity; passion for technology.
Responsibilities: Constructing data structures and algorithms; writing code; testing and debugging code; prioritizing feature list; varying degrees of Program Management activities
Software Design Engineer in Test (SDET):
Would you like to create the tools used to test software? Would you like to code large test tools? Are you the person who always asks why? Or what if? You break it to build it. An SDET puts the product through its paces, walking in the user's shoes. You'll break the product down-including creating the tools such as automation, standalone programs, and device drivers, then work with Software Design Engineers to take the product smoothly to beta stage.
Skill Set: C/C++/C#, VB; problem-solver; methodical; likes to break problems down; customer focus; creativity.
Responsibilities: Evaluating User Assistance documentation; writing creative code to test the product; writing automation programs, standalone programs, and device drivers; reporting and prioritizing bugs; stress testing
